पंढरपुरामधी राह्याला नाही जागा
सख्या माझ्या इठ्ठलानी ग लावील्यात तुळशीबागा
paṇḍharapurāmadhī rāhyālā nāhī jāgā
sakhyā mājhyā iṭhṭhalānī ga lāvīlyāta tuḷaśībāgā
There is no place to stay in Pandharpur
My friend Itthal* has planted groves and groves of tulasi* plants
▷ (पंढरपुरामधी)(राह्याला) not (जागा)
▷ (सख्या) my (इठ्ठलानी) * (लावील्यात)(तुळशीबागा)
Il n'y a plus de place pour vivre à Paṇḍharpur
Mon ami Viṭhṭhal a planté un jardin de basilic.
ItthalVitthal pronounced locally
tulasiOcimum tenuiflorum, commonly known as holy basil, cultivated for religious and traditional medicine purposes.
